Course summary
The Edexcel Level 3 BTEC National Subsidiary Diploma in Health and Social Care consists of three core units, and three or four optional units that provide for a combined total of 60 Credits for the completed qualification. This is the equivalent to one A level (A* to E). Please note that there is no compensation for the core units. Core units consist of: Developing Effective Communication in Health and Social Care/ Equality, Diversity and Rights in Health and Social Care/ Health, Safety and Security in Health and Social Care. Optional units consist of: Development through the Life Stages/ Anatomy and Physiology for Health and Social Care/ Sociological Perspectives for Health and Social Care/ Psychological Perspectives for Health and Social Care/ Exploring Personal and Professional Development in Health and Social Care.
